NYSC ONLINE REGISTRATION GUIDE - Step By Step Process For A Successful NYSC Online Registration


As the NYSC online registration is fast approaching or ongoing, it is important for prospective corp members to know the relevant processes they are required to follow for a successful online registration. It is costly to make mistakes during the online registration as some of these mistakes made cannot be corrected, although some of them can be corrected like; wrong gender, wrong state of origin, e.t.c. The official site for NYSC  online registration once the portal opens is: portal.nysc.org.ng

BELOW ARE THE MAJOR THINGS YOU WILL NEED FOR A SUCCESSFUL ONLINE REGISTRATION. 

- A Functional G-mail Account: Please do not use yahoo-mail for registration as confirmation of email takes longer if you use it

- Passport Photograph: This is for scanning and upload. Only one passport is enough and only passports with white background are accepted. Although in some previous NYSC batches, passports weren't used, rather face capture, but be it as it may, carry a clear passport with white background. 

- Money: Carry a maximum of N5000 or N6000 to the cafe where you will register.

  • You will pay about N3000 for call up letter through Inter-switch or Remitta. Interswitch involves payment using your ATM or debit card while Remitta involves generating a payment code which you will use later on to pay for call up letter in any NYSC approved banks like First Bank. 
  • You will pay about N2000 for cafe charges while registering (Charges vary from cafe to cafe), then the extra money left can be used for miscellaneous (Unforseen or unplanned Expenses). 
  • A prospective corp member can either choose to pay for their call up letter online so that they can print it out once it is released,  or they can choose not to pay for it and it will be sent to their institution where such PCM can go and pick it up after it is released. I advise that you pay for your call up letter online because your call up letter can get missing while being delivered to your school and also the printing of your green-card will delay for a long time.

- Matriculation or School Registration Number: Endeavor you memorize or write it down and go with it to the cyber cafe. 

- JAMB Registration Number: Make sure to memorize or write down your JAMB registration number and go with it to the cyber cafe. 

- For those that have just been mobilized for the first time, click on "FRESH REGISTRATION" on the NYSC portal. 

- For those PCMs who have been mobilized before with their name previously on the NYSC Senate list and is still on the NYSC senate list, click on "FRESH REGISTRATION". 

- For the prospective corp members who were mobilized in previous batches and successfully registered online, also got their call up letter but did not report to camp, click on "REVALIDATION" but if the online registration is for stream 2 just do nothing and expect a new call up letter. Some PCMs have been asking if they can start the registration on their phone and later complete it in the cafe, well the answer was YES before, You could start the NYSC registration on your device and later finish up in the cyber cafe because the registration parameters on phone is limited but after the introduction of accredited cafe, yo are advised to do all registration in an accredited cyber cafe.

Also before you could only input certain details and submit after which you will be directed to the biometric page for thumb printing which cannot be done in a phone even if the phone has a thumbprint sensor.  

As for those PCMs who will still be getting the 'NO RECORD FOUND' notification on the NYSC senate list, don't despair, uploading of senate list will continue even during registration and you can contact your school as well for updates on your respective senate list. Once you are done with your registration, you will wait for few minutes or hours or sometimes days to print your Green-Card which will contain your NYSC Call-up number and other personal information filled during registration. 

BELOW ARE OTHER TIPS AND GUIDELINES FOR NYSC BEFORE & AFTER ONLINE REGISTRATION PROCESS

1. Locally trained graduates do not upload any documents apart from their passport and signature or those with a bad health condition who would be required to upload a medical report as proof to justify the ailment they claim so as to enable consensual deployment. 

2. Memorize the names of your Tertiary, Secondary and Primary school. 

3. Make sure you know your genotype and blood group because there will be a field where you will fill it in. 

4. Don't forget some important stationeries like Pen and paper just incase. 

5. For Foreign trained graduates, click here to see the list of documents you will upload

6. For married female PCMs, click here to see the list of documents you will be required to upload for consensual deployment to the state your husband reside. 

7. Do not list the state you want to be posted to among states you have visited for higher chances of being posted to your desired state.

8. Make sure to pay the N3000 or there about through ATM (Debit Card) on your payment page or Remita in the bank for printing of your call-up letter. Don't be so stingy as to not pay for call-up letter and opt for the call up letter being sent to your school because you will never get it there.

9. Once you are done with registration, scroll down to where you will see "print slip" and click on it to print your green-card. If the "print slip" option is not yet available keep checking it will be available. 

10. Print out your green-card coloured and sign on it immediately at the bottom right corner (a space is provided for signature) then photocopy about 3 to 5 extra copies black and white.

11. Make sure to sign on your green-card before photocopying it and don't laminate it

12. Before printing out your green-card, check the downloaded PDF soft copy in your phone to know whether there is any mistake on any of your personal details like: Name Arrangement, Name Misspelling, Wrong Date Of Birth & Wrong Course Of Study. If there is mistake in any of these, apply for correction immediately from your dashboard (there are links provided for correction) then wait for the correction to take effect and further re-download, print or re-print the green card again if you have printed before. 13. In order not to forget any credential, be quick to start sorting and arranging all the major documents required for camp. 

NOTE: Do not to attempt registering if your school's senate list has not been uploaded to the NYSC senate list portal to avoid story that touches the heart from NYSC notifications like "invalid batch"
